TRUCK RIDE DOWN A MOUNTAINSIDE A truck going down the steeply-graded winchline which ascends 2600 ft. over the summit of the Cobb Ridge, Nelson. The line is izii uta in the current work of harnessing the Cobb River to supply hydro-electric power to various Nelson districts.
